Volkswagen Group creates European company for its battery business

Green Car Congress

Volkswagen is establishing a European company (Société Européenne) to consolidate activities along the value chain for batteries—from processing raw materials to developing a unified Volkswagen battery to managing the European gigafactories. There are plans to build additional gigafactories at sites in Spain and Eastern Europe.

Spain’s Acciona launches swappable battery electric vehicle – ET Auto

Baua Electric

There are currently about 140 battery stations in Spain, the head of Acciona’s mobility business, Carlos Sotelo, said, adding the company was targeting more than 200 by the end of the year. Drive, swap the battery, repeat. The vehicle can carry two passengers and is designed to work with one or two lithium-ion batteries.
